Increase in Home Renovation and Construction Activities Bolster Europe Toilet Seat Market Growth
According to our latest study on "Europe Toilet Seat Market Size and Forecast (2021–2031), Global and Regional Growth Opportunity Analysis – by Product Type, Material Type, and Distribution Channel," the market size is expected to grow from US$ 2.08 billion in 2024 to US$ 3.08 billion by 2031; it is estimated to register a CAGR of 5.8% from 2025 to 2031. The Europe toilet seat market report highlights key factors driving the market growth and prominent players along with their developments in the market.
As more people invest in upgrading their existing homes or constructing new homes, the residential segment creates a significant demand for modern and aesthetic bathroom fixtures, including toilet seats. Homeowners and property developers are keen on creating stylish and functional bathrooms. Well-designed bathrooms can significantly enhance the overall appeal and value of homes. Thus, with growing urbanization and rising disposable income, consumers are increasingly spending on home renovation and construction activities. According to the Office for National Statistics (ONS), the value of new construction work rose by US$ 6.15 billion in 2023, which can be ascribed to growth in both private and public sectors. The private commercial, private infrastructure, and other new public work were the main contributors to the total value of new construction work, accounting for 13.1%, 18.3%, and 18.1% rise, respectively.

Sustainability and eco-friendly designs are emerging as a key trend in the Europe toilet seat market, driven by growing consumer awareness of environmental issues and stricter regulation on plastic waste and carbon emissions. Manufacturers are increasingly focusing on using recycled or biodegradable materials such as sustainably sourced wood and bamboo, and eco-friendly plastics to reduce the environmental impact of their products. Water-saving and energy-efficient features, and soft-close mechanisms that minimize wear and tear are also being incorporated to enhance durability and sustainability.

Based on product type, the smart segment is expected to contribute significantly to the Europe toilet seat market growth, registering a significant CAGR from 2025 to 2031. The demand for smart toilet seats is increasing significantly due to consumer preference for convenience, hygiene, and advanced technologies in their bathrooms. These seats are equipped with features such as a bidet function, adjustable water temperature, air drying, heated seating, deodorizers, and self-cleaning capabilities. Some high-end models even include sensors for health monitoring, automated lid opening/closing, and compatibility with smart home systems. The market is driven by the rising awareness of personal hygiene, technological advancements, and increasing disposable income, particularly in urban areas. As more consumers seek sustainable and water-efficient solutions, smart toilet seats are expected to gain further traction, making them a key innovation in modern bathroom design. Examples of the major companies providing smart toilets include Hamberger Sanitary and Kohler.
In terms of revenue, Germany dominated the Europe toilet seat market share in 2024. Consumers in Germany embrace contemporary architectural trends, which result in the demand for toilets complementing modern bathroom designs alongside prioritizing functionality and advanced technologies. The growing need for convenience and comfort solidifies the popularity of smart toilets in the country. In September 2023, the German government announced an investment of US$ 47 billion as a relief package to boost the country's construction industry by making affordable housing available for its residents. Affordable housing and investments in the German construction industry drive the demand for toilet seats.
France is expected to register a significant CAGR in the Europe toilet seat market from 2025 to 2031. The construction industry in France is rising due to increased investments and policy implementations by the government. According to the European Union, the country has allocated US$ 7.04 billion in the France Relance package for the renovation of buildings. The country experiences changes in home renovation and interior design trends as homeowners focus on enhancing bathroom functionality and aesthetic appeal. In addition, the increasing popularity of modern, minimalist bathroom styles has driven the demand for smart toilets. Thus, the proliferating construction industry and increasing home renovation activities bolster the demand for toilet seats in France.
The Europe toilet seat market trends include sustainable and eco-friendly designs. The demand for longer-lasting, low-maintenance toilet seats is on the rise in the region. Consumers are looking for high-quality, durable materials that reduce the frequency of replacement. Antibacterial coatings and easy-to-clean surfaces also contribute to sustainability by reducing environmental impact. Moreover, some manufacturers are offering modular designs where parts can be replaced individually, further extending the lifespan of the product. Also, innovation plays an instrumental role in sustainable toilet seat design. Smart seat designs, with energy-efficient heating, bidet function, and touchless controls, are gaining popularity as they help reduce paper waste and water usage. Key manufacturers are also focusing on circular economy principles by introducing take-back programs, where old seats are recycled into new products instead of ending up in landfills. As European consumers continue to prioritize eco-friendly choices, the demand for sustainable toilet seat solutions is expected to grow, encouraging further advancements in materials and product design.

SCHÜTTE Group GmbH, Villeroy & Boch Group, Hansgrohe SE, Duravit AG, Hamberger Sanitary GmbH, TOTO Ltd, Roca Sanitario S.A.U., COMPLEMENTOS SANITARIOS SA, Devon&Devon S.p.A, and MKW are among the prominent players profiled in the Europe toilet seat market report. These market players are focusing on providing high-quality products to fulfill customer demand. They are adopting strategies such as new product launches, capacity expansions, partnerships, and collaborations to stay competitive in the market. For instance, in September 2024, Roca Sanitario S.A.U. announced the acquisition of Nosag and IneoCare. This acquisition enables the company to strengthen its bathroom product portfolio and cater to a vast customer base in Switzerland.
